The LTC4009IUF-1#PBF operates on a constant-current/constant-voltage (CC/CV) charging algorithm. It regulates the charging current until the battery voltage reaches the programmed charge voltage. Once the battery voltage reaches this level, the IC switches to constant-voltage mode, maintaining a steady voltage while reducing the charging current. This approach ensures efficient and safe charging of lithium-ion/polymer batteries.
